Description : I have beautiful large, flowering zuc and pumpkin plants but they wont start fruit? anyway to make that happen?

Last Answer : You probably have male flowers and few if any female flowers. Female flowers have what appears to be the beginnings of the fruit back behind the flower. Male flowers have pointy protrusion in the ... take the sticky pollen from the male flower and deposit it in the center of the female flower.

Description : How seed and fruit are formed in flowering plants? What are the parts of seed? 

Last Answer : Seed Formation: - Ripened ovule after fertilization is called seed. The seeds are the embryos of flowering plants in dormant stage. Seeds provide protection and nourishment to the embryo. A seed has three ... fleshy or scaly and forms fruit. Fruit protect seed and help in dispersal of the plant.  

Description : Write a note on double fertilization in flowering plants?

Last Answer : In this method pollen tube nucleus helps to carry the two sperm nuclei into the ovule. One of the two sperms fuses with egg to form diploid zygote and other sperm nucleus fuses with the ... gamete at a time fuse with two female cells, therefore this fertilization is called double fertilization.
